
Ohio's top officials expressed their deep concern and sorrow following a targeted shooting incident involving three police officers in Lorain. Governor Mike DeWine, alongside Lt. Governor Jim Tressel, shared their thoughts on the violent event that shook the community on Friday afternoon. DeWine mentioned he had been briefed about the "horrible officer-involved shooting," which he referred to as a possible deliberate attack on law enforcement. In a statement obtained by the Ohio Governor Mike DeWine's office, DeWine stated, "Fran and I are praying for the three Lorain Police Department officers who were shot in the line of duty today, and our thoughts are also with their families, friends, and fellow officers in northeast Ohio."
The gravity of the situation did not escape the words of DeWine or Tressel, as they underscored the risk law enforcement officers face on a daily basis. "This situation reminds us that those who work in law enforcement risk their lives every day for the safety of their communities. We are so very grateful for the men and women who willingly and bravely serve and protect," said DeWine through the Ohio Governor's Office. Lt. Governor Tressel echoed this sentiment, stressing the unpredictability of the threats law enforcement officers can encounter each time they report for duty.
Tressel, voicing his dismay alongside his wife, Ellen, condemned the violent act targeting the officers. "Ellen and I were heartbroken to learn about the horrific attack in Lorain involving three police officers. Our prayers are with the officers, their families, and the entire Lorain community," Tressel said in a statement obtained by Ohio Governor Mike DeWine. He highlighted the selfless service of law enforcement, asserting, "We are grateful for what they do to protect us."
The statements from Ohio's governor and lieutenant governor come as the community of Lorain, along with law enforcement agencies across the state, grapple with the aftermath of the shootings. Details of the incident, including the condition of the officers and the circumstances surrounding the attack, have yet to fully emerge.
